Minimum inhibition concentration and anti-fungal contact time of quaternary ammonium and ethylenediaminetetraacetic acid (EDTA) mixture towards Candida Albicans isolate

The aim of this study is to determine the Minimum Inhibitory Concentration (MIC) and the exposure time of the combination of quaternary ammonium compound with EDTA towards Candida albicans isolates from the 5 upper acrylic removable complete dentures. This experimental laboratory study was conducted based on a serial dilution of the combination of quaternary ammonium compound with EDTA towards Candida albicans in 3 replications and statistically analyzed according to Kruskal-Wallis method. The result showed that the MIC of the combination of quaternary ammonium compound with EDTA towards Candida albicans was in 1/8000 concentration with minimum 8 hours exposure time. This study concluded that the combination of quaternary ammonium compound with EDTA had an antifungal activity towards Candida albicans at 1/8000 concentration in 8 hours exposure time.
